GIRLS VOLLEYBALL
Greencastle-Antrim 3, James Buchanan 0: The Blue Devils made it tough for the Rockets, winning games of 25-16, 25-14 and 25-18 in a Mid Penn Colonial match at home on Tuesday evening.

Kylie Kerns produced 17 assists, 15 digs, 10 service points and 6 kills for Greencastle (3-0, 3-0 MPC), while Abby Eagler came up with 14 kills, 9 points, 2 aces and 8 digs.

Over the weekend, Eagler broke the school’s career mark for kills (it was held by Nakita Gearhart, 759) — she now has 822.

Also aiding the Blue Devil cause were Kinzee Hudson with 7 points and 14 digs, Wren Roberts with 8 kills, Jordyn Wagner with 7 kills, Hayleigh Lowe with 2 blocks and Kaitlyn Alvey with 17 assists.

BOYS CROSS COUNTRY
Shippensburg 22, Greencastle-Antrim 34; Boiling Springs 27, Greencastle 28: The Greyhounds put 3 of the first 4 runners across the line to win a tri-meet in the Mid Penn Colonial meet at G-A on Tuesday afternoon.

Ship’s trio included Ryan Asper (1st, 16:48.0), Alex Williams (2rd, 17:48.4) and Kieran Dunkle (4th, 17:56.6). The Hounds also defeated the Bubblers, 20-35.

For the Blue Devils, Logan Bohrer was the runner-up, in a time of 17:32.1. Billy Bender placed 8th in 18:24.6 and Ryan Gearhart was 10th in 18:43.8.

G-A’s other two scorers were Abric Coy in 11th (18:47.3) and Colin Thomas in 16th (20:05.9).

GIRLS CROSS COUNTRY
Shippensburg 20, Greencastle-Antrim 40; Boiling Springs 18, Greencastle 41: The Blue Devils’ girls team, with only three runners competing, fall at the hands of Ship and the Bubblers in a Mid Penn Colonial tri-met in Greencastle on Tuesday afternoon.

The Greencastle finishers included Sophia Denlinger in 5th place in 23:48.9, Monica Schemel in 10th place in 25:44.4 and Shalini Maharaj in 14th in 28:16.1.

The Greyhounds, who fell 22-33 to Boiling Springs, got a third place from River Burrows (22:45.4), a fourth from Evelyn Jones (23:48.3) and an 8th from Alexa Tysarczyk (24:53.1).

GIRLS SOCCER
Greencastle-Antrim 1, West Perry 0: The Blue Devils picked up their first victory of the season on Tuesday evening at Kaley Field, edging the Mustangs in a defensive Mid Penn Colonial game.

Callie Izer scored the game-winning goal for Greencastle (1-4, 1-2 MPC).
